MapsTaman Harmoni in Timur Laut, Penang recorded 3 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, sized between 975 and 1,024 sqft, with a median price of RM498K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M503.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M498K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M480K to RM528K, and a typical market range of RM480K to RM533K.
Most transactions involved condominium/apartment, with minimal variety in property types.
For price per square foot, the median is RM503, with most transactions between RM473 and RM533. The usual range is RM489.27 to RM516.52,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M27.25 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M30 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
